CrimsonLogic is a trusted partner to governments and businesses globally. Founded in 1988 and headquartered in Singapore, we have partnered with customers to deliver solutions, products and services in Trade Facilitation, eJudiciary, and Digital Government. To-date, CrimsonLogic has offices in 19 countries spanning across Asia, Middle-East, Africa, Americas and the Caribbean. At CrimsonLogic, we pride ourselves in building a holistic and nurturing culture for our people, through various programs for learning and development as well as celebration of our people. We strive to foster a vibrant environment where your work and play intersect \xe2\x80\x93 We are uniquely ONE CRIMSON! We are looking for a Senior Java Developer to join us in KL! Your key missions include interpreting business requirements and further design, develop, and deliver software solutions that creates value to our customers. You will evaluate and recommend tools, technologies, and processes to ensure the highest quality as well as cultivating a positive engineering culture in the company! Job Responsibilities & Duties
Define problem statements and propose solutions.
Create and maintain a knowledge base of system architecture.
Co-ordinate with internal and external customers as required and provide necessary information.
Conduct training and knowledge transfer for development team on proposed solutions.
Provide guidance to product and sales team on the feasibility, complexity of proposed feature.
Ensure development team are well informed and supported through solution implementation, co-ordinate the review, presentation and release of design layouts, drawing, analysis, and other document.
Provide guidance to team members as required and escalate issues which cannot be resolved.
Keep project manager well informed of task accomplishments, issues, and status
Design and lead the development of core features for enterprise level framework to meet the business and project needs.
Have strong ownership and able to manage the team to meet the timelines.
Conduct hands on coding, troubleshooting, and testing for complex modules with best programming practices.
Take initiatives to introduce new practices and skills into the framework development.
Coordinate and integrate different modules and components developed by different team.
Qualification in IT or computer science or equivalent
At least 6-8 years working within IT environments as a developer.
Excellent written and communication skills.
A good understanding of architecture practices and standards, System design.
Experience with a broad range of AWS or Azure cloud ecosystem.
Experience with web and applications (mobile app experience a bonus).
Required skills:
Spring Boot framework
Spring Data, JPA, Hibernate
J2EE
SQL
MAVEN
GIT
ReactJS
HTML, JavaScript, CSS
Good to have skill:
Spring security
Spring Cloud Data Flow
Kafka
Batch data processing for CSV, EDI
Jasper report, Apache POI, iText
Microservice
Experience in data and application migration
Eclipse Memory Analyzer or other Java memory profiling tool
Spring integration testing, Selenium
Key Success Factors:
Results Focused and Outcome Driven
Creative Problem Solving
Teamwork and Cooperation
Effective Communication
Job Types: Full-time, Permanent Salary: From RM8,000.00 per month Benefits:
Cell phone reimbursement
Flexible schedule
Health insurance
Professional development
Work from home
Schedule:
Monday to Friday
Supplemental pay types:
Performance bonus
Signing bonus
Yearly bonus
COVID-19 considerations: Virtual interviews due to Covid-19. Application Question(s):
Do you require work visa sponsorship in Malaysia?
Experience:
Java: 5 years (Preferred)
Application Deadline: 04/08/2023
Health insurance
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.